Handover: stale-cache postmortem on Quillbeam's pricing service. Root cause: TTL never refreshed after the failover in the Drossel cluster. Fix shipped; invalidation now keyed on upstream version. Marek owns the follow-up alert. Dashboards look clean for 48h. For the sync, note we bumped eviction thresholds and pinned replica counts. Current service configuration values are as follows.

config for fajop-bahop:
[sorion]
port = 3306
region = west-1
host = sorion.merlaqforge.example
team = wenael
timeout_ms = 500
retries = 3

TICKET-4471: Vault locked — seat-map renderer config inaccessible

The Gildport Theatre seat-map renderer won't boot because its config vault auto-locked after three failed reads. Renderer needs the tier-pricing overlay and the accessibility-row mask from that vault; without them it falls back to a blank grid. Do not regenerate the vault — that orphans the historical seat holds. Unlock it, restart the renderer pod, verify rows A–F draw correctly, then re-lock. Unlock requires the recovery passphrase, which follows below.

unlock words, fafog-tajop: fendor-kasix

Taking off for two weeks, so here's where things stand. The Shelfwright import pipeline now accepts MARC-ish records from external plugins, but the deduplication pass still flags false positives on serials with shared titles. If your plugin emits edition identifiers, populate the variant field; that bypasses the fuzzy matcher entirely. Batch sizes above 5k records trigger throttling, so chunk accordingly. Mapping tables, sample payloads, and the current known-issues list are maintained on the internal page below.

dashboard of yagep-tajop = https://jira.tolvaqsys.internal/browse/pages/pages/browse

// Encoding sniffing for user-uploaded text files in Saltgrass.
// We check BOM first, then a capped statistical pass (8 KB max)
// to avoid unbounded reads on hostile uploads. Ambiguous files
// fall back to this constant rather than guessing, which closed
// the smuggling vector flagged in the last audit. Fixed as of the
// build noted below.

trace token, bawif-tajof: htk14_21e308fc7b4137